Output 24565247c3242e355bc0d0246c571ac53bbc3220f72503587bbb6230e869a28c:3

value
7901610
script pubkey
OP_0 OP_PUSHBYTES_32 e7a868ac42d8c7839b32de148d6b2d1fadcc84898e73841eed3b541bf40e0d53
address
bc1qu75x3tzzmrrc8xejmc2g66edr7kuepyf3eecg8hd8d2phaqwp4fsqu3drw
transaction
24565247c3242e355bc0d0246c571ac53bbc3220f72503587bbb6230e869a28c
spent
true